Como extrair arquivos JAR no Linux usando o comando jar e unzip

Se você quer descobrir o que tem dentro de arquivos ‘.jar’, veja como extrair arquivos JAR no Linux usando o comando jar e unzip.

O JAR, também conhecido como Java Archive, é um arquivo compactado. Esse arquivo pode conter imagens e arquivos de classe relevantes para reduzir o tempo de download. O arquivo JAR também arquiva todo o conteúdo relacionado a um arquivo em um único destino.

Você pode extrair o arquivo usando as plataformas regulares como WinRAR ou WinZip. Portanto, extrair o arquivo JAR é mais fácil de usar e facilmente acessível para pessoas sem alto conhecimento de programação.

No entanto, se você ainda estiver confuso sobre como extrair os arquivos JAR no Linux, este guia o ajudará a extrair os arquivos JAR facilmente em qualquer distribuição Linux.

Como extrair arquivos JAR no Linux usando o comando jar e unzip

Como extrair arquivos JAR no Linux usando o comando jar e unzip
Como extrair arquivos JAR no Linux usando o comando jar e unzip

Para inspecionar e extrair completamente o conteúdo de um arquivo JAR no Linux, execute o seguinte comando:
jar -xvf .jar

Por exemplo, queremos extrair o arquivo exemplo.jar no diretório Downloads. Podemos executar os seguintes comandos um por um:
cd ~/Downloads
jar -xvf exemplo.jar

No comando anterior, a opção xvf representa o seguinte:

  • A opção X instrui o sistema sobre como extrair os arquivos do arquivo JAR.
  • A opção V gera a saída detalhada do comando executado.
  • A opção F representa o arquivo JAR, no qual o sistema irá extrair através do comando.

Se você receber o seguinte erro, é essencial instalar o pacote JDK em seu sistema. Faça isso antes de extrair o arquivo.

Caso você não queira abrir o diretório no terminal antes de extrair o arquivo JAR, execute o seguinte comando:
jar -xvf /home///.jar

Você também pode extrair os arquivos JAR no Linux sem usar o comando JAR. A forma alternativa de extrair esses arquivos é usando o comando “unzip” para extrair o conteúdo do arquivo.

Não há grandes diferenças no uso desses dois comandos, exceto que o comando JAR funciona especificamente apenas para os arquivos JAR.

Embora você possa usar o comando unzip em arquivos compactados e compactados semelhantes. Aqui está o comando básico que você pode usar para extrair o arquivo JAR:
unzip .jar

Você pode abrir e acessar o arquivo JAR do terminal usando o seguinte comando:
java - jar .jar

Os componentes do arquivo JAR também podem ser listados usando o comando JAR ou o comando unzip. Aqui estão os comandos que você pode usar para listar o conteúdo:
jar -xvf .jar
Ou
unzip -tvf .jar

No comando anterior, a opção “t” é utilizada para listar o conteúdo disponível no arquivo JAR.

O comando JAR funciona especificamente apenas para os arquivos com a extensão “.jar”, ​​enquanto o comando unzip funciona para todos os tipos de arquivos compactados.

Os arquivos JAR foram projetados como uma pasta de armazenamento conveniente para todos os componentes de arquivo relacionados e ajudaram no arquivamento dos arquivos de classe importantes relacionados ao funcionamento do arquivo principal.

Espero que este artigo o ajude a compreender como extrair os arquivos JAR, como listar seus componentes e como abrir os arquivos JAR no Linux usando os diferentes comandos.

Siga as etapas fornecidas para extrair e listar o conteúdo dos arquivos JAR no Linux sem problemas.

Sobre o Edivaldo Brito

Edivaldo Brito é analista de sistemas, gestor de TI, blogueiro e também um grande fã de sistemas operacionais, banco de dados, software livre, redes, programação, dispositivos móveis e tudo mais que envolve tecnologia.

Deixe um comentário

Esse site utiliza o Akismet para reduzir spam. Aprenda como seus dados de comentários são processados.